Dissolve Into The Darkness November 2025 mix

In case you missed the previous month’s mix you should listen to it — it is my favorite yet. For me every November is all about Qlimax, and this one was no exception. This year it was different — it was the first one without Qlimax. This event shaped my taste in music, and my path as an artist — its absence still hurts. To find closure in my Qlimax grieving process I've decided to revisit the music that made this event special.

Choosing the first edition to revisit was easy - Qlimax 2019 "Symphony of Shadows", my first Qlimax in person, my favorite Qlimax theme, and the year when the lineup matched my taste perfectly. Choosing the tracks wasn't as easy, as 2019 was my favorite year in hardstyle musically, but I chose the ones that showcase what Qlimax "Symphony of Shadows" means to me.

Dissolve Into The Darkness September 2025 mix

Today is the day of Supremacy 2025 — the biggest annual raw hardstyle event, some even call it the Qlimax of raw. I am not going this year, but I’ve been to Supremacy 2019, and it left a big impression on me: it was my first big indoor event, and the space theme they had was unforgettable.

This month I’ve reflected on what “raw” means to me, picked tracks that represent that. As I’m still buzzing from space themed Decibel Outdoor endshows, and being fond of my Supremacy 2019 memories, I’ve added a flavor of “space” to this month’s highly energetic mix.

Dissolve Into The Darkness August 2025 mix

This month, after their set at Decibel Outdoor 2025 Frequencerz are going to stop. From listening to their Qlimax sets countless times before I was old enough to go there, to memories we've made in festivals the past few years, Frequencerz sound has earned a place in my heart. I've included a few tracks by them that mean a lot to me.

With this mix I highlight Decibel Outdoor — it's one of my favorite festivals, and I’m excited to be there a visitor for the third time! 2019 edition was a very special festival experience for me, that shaped my taste in music so I've featured some tracks that remind of it.
